These screen shots are from the music video by Adele ‘Someone like you’. I screen shotted these particular frames because I would like to have some areas of my music video in black and white. I quite like the mood created by the tones and highlights, which would look good if I was to use this effect in my music video. I also like the framing of these shots because in the long shot you can see the establishing area. The effect that has been used, has made the right bottom and left top dark and as it gets closer to the middle, it gets lighter. This helps create the dark excluded feeling she might feel. For my music video I might use black and white for the narrative. Either for the whole thing or just the shots when she is being abused by her partner.

Also in the music video ‘Stronger’ by Kelly Clarkson, a wind machine or fan has been used to create the natural movement of her hair in this close up. I think that it helps create an natural aspect to a music video and makes the shot look more interesting than without. Also I think that it will make the shot look more professional than if it was just left to a medium close up.

In the music video ‘Dance Again’ by Jennifer Lopez includes a long shot of her walking towards the camera. A wind machine or fan has been used in the shot which gives her a wind swept affect and movement. I think that I should consider using a fan or something to create movement in her hair because the affect is used in many music videos and I think will look better than just standing without movement.
